How they compare

Norway currently reports 88.0% against 87.0% in Netherlands, a difference of 1.0%.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Netherlands ahead.

Netherlands ranks 54th and Norway ranks 51st of 207 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Netherlands averaged higher in 2 and Norway in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Netherlands Norway Difference Ahead
2000s 87.0% 78.6% 8.4% Netherlands
2010s 87.0% 86.1% 0.9% Netherlands
2020s 87.0% 87.8% 0.8% Norway

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
